Component documentation Searching and Displaying User Data Locate the document in its SAP Library structure

Purpose

An important prerequisite for collaboration in the portal is finding the necessary partners for communication and cooperation and the information about these partners. The following options are available:

·        Searching For Users

¡        User search function

This search function allows you to search for and identify system users (individual users, user groups, or roles). In the area of Knowledge Management and Collaboration, the search function is integrated in all iViews in which you have to search for and assign users.      

¡        Who’s Who search function

This search function is provided in a separate iView. It allows you to find users by means of a search query and to display them in a results list with specific information, such as the user ID and the telephone number. The search query in the Who’s Who iView is based on the SAP search engine Search and Classification (TREX).

·        Displaying Users

¡        Displaying user details

The User Details iView displays information on one user at a time and allows you to use collaboration services to communicate directly with the user in question.

¡        Displaying the availability of users

For each user, the system can display a preceding icon indicating that user’s availability status. The availability status icon specifies whether the user is online, for example.

Implementation Considerations

The functions for searching for and displaying users are more or less preconfigured in the SAP standard system, but allow company-specific changes, for example, with regard to the user attributes used. The configuration options are described in this section.
